You descend into dark dungeons to battle monsters, gather loot, and find materials. This segment features pixel art graphics and real-time combat where you can mix skills and gear. To save Mio, you must dive into the Abyss
The heart of the game lies in the domestic scenes shared with your sister. When not braving the Abyss, you live a quiet, uneventful life at home, focused entirely on Mio's well-being and happiness. Living with her has stripped my life of unnecessary drama. Consider a typical Tuesday evening. I return home tired, my mind still racing with unresolved work problems. She is on the sofa, reading a battered library book. She looks up, nods once, and returns to her page. There is no interrogation (“How was your day? Did you talk to the manager?”), no unsolicited advice (“You should really meditate”), and no competing narrative (“You think your day was hard…”). There is only the soft sound of turning pages and the tick of the clock. Within ten minutes, my shoulders unknot. Her presence grants me the privacy to process my own thoughts while offering the warmth of company. That is her gift.
Upon returning from the Abyss, you spend quality time with Mio. This portion of the game uses fully animated assets and voice acting. Your care choices and daily interactions shape her mood and unlock new events. Key Gameplay Features
